Job Title: Oracle Cloud HCM Developer
Location: Remote
We are seeking talented HCM Developers to join our growing team. In this role, you will design, develop, and support Human Capital Management (HCM) applications to enhance our HR technology landscape. You will work closely with business analysts, HR stakeholders, and technical teams to deliver scalable solutions that improve employee experiences and streamline HR processes.
Key Responsibilities
β’ Design, develop, and configure HCM applications based on business requirements.
β’ Implement and maintain integrations between HCM systems and other enterprise applications.
β’ Customize reports, dashboards, and workflows to support HR operations.
β’ Troubleshoot and resolve application issues, ensuring minimal disruption to business processes.
β’ Collaborate with cross-functional teams to gather requirements and deliver solutions.
β’ Ensure compliance with data security, privacy, and regulatory standards.
β’ Participate in testing, deployment, and documentation of HCM enhancements.
Required Qualifications
β’ Bachelorβs deg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or related field (or equivalent work experience).
β’ Hands-on experience with Oracle HCM Cloud (customize based on your need).
β’ Proficiency in SQL, reporting tools, and integration technologies (e.g., REST/SOAP APIs, middleware).
β’ Strong understanding of HR processes (payroll, benefits, talent management, time tracking, etc.).
β’ Excellent problem-solving, communication, and collaboration skills.
Preferred Skills
β’ Experience with fast-paced implementations and upgrades.
β’ Knowledge of Agile methodologies and DevOps practices.
β’ Certifications in Oracle HCM Cloud
